如何用Python编写代码实现插入排序和冒泡排序算法?
- 内容介绍
- 文章标签
- 相关推荐
本文共计601个文字,预计阅读时间需要3分钟。
插入排序和冒泡排序的概念我有点不理解呢。
插入排序代码:每次遍历,先假设前i个元素已经有序,然后将第i+1个元素插入到已有序的序列中,直到所有元素都插入完成。
冒泡排序的概念:通过重复遍历要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来。遍历数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。
插入排序和冒泡排序的概念我就不解释了吧。。。插入排序代码:每次遍历,先假设list[min_index]处的值最小,再跟后面的值依次比较,当发现list[j]比list[min_i插入排序和冒泡排序的概念我就不解释了吧
。。。
本文共计601个文字,预计阅读时间需要3分钟。
插入排序和冒泡排序的概念我有点不理解呢。
插入排序代码:每次遍历,先假设前i个元素已经有序,然后将第i+1个元素插入到已有序的序列中,直到所有元素都插入完成。
冒泡排序的概念:通过重复遍历要排序的数列,一次比较两个元素,如果它们的顺序错误就把它们交换过来。遍历数列的工作是重复地进行直到没有再需要交换,也就是说该数列已经排序完成。
插入排序和冒泡排序的概念我就不解释了吧。。。插入排序代码:每次遍历,先假设list[min_index]处的值最小,再跟后面的值依次比较,当发现list[j]比list[min_i插入排序和冒泡排序的概念我就不解释了吧
。。。

